MOUNT VERNON – Every year the Dan Emmett Music & Arts Festival showcases the incredible talent of Knox County’s youth. The Dan Emmett Youth Showcase is open to all school-age youth from grades 1 to 12.
Whether you like to sing, dance, play an instrument, or have any other hidden talent that you would like to show to the world, the Youth Showcase is the perfect place to start. Many past performers of the Showcase have gone on to appear as individual performers on stages at the Dan Emmett Festival, throughout central Ohio, and even abroad. Some have gone on to become Knox Idol contestants and winners, and contestants in Ohio Idol.
The Youth Showcase will give you the opportunity to perform Thursday, Friday, and Saturday afternoons during the Dan Emmett Music & Arts Festival, August 7-10, 2014. For more information on how you can participate, contact Susan Kahrl at stkahrl@yahoo.com or (740) 501-4892.
The 2014 Dan Emmett Music & Arts Festival runs August 7-10 in Downtown Mount Vernon with various activities each day.
